Succulent teriyaki salmon paired with fluffy quinoa and roasted broccoli. This flavorful and satisfying meal is rich in omega-3 fatty acids, protein, and essential nutrients to support your healthy lifestyle.

ingredients

  • 2 boneless salmon fillets (6 oz each)
  • 1 cup quinoa
  • 2 cups broccoli florets
  • 2 tablespoons teriyaki sauce
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on minced ginger
  • 1 clove garlic, minced
  • Salt and pepper, to taste

steps

  1. 1.

    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

  2. 2.

    In a small bowl, mix together teriyaki sauce, olive oil, minced ginger, minced garlic, salt, and pepper.

  3. 3.

    Place the salmon fillets on the prepared baking sheet and brush them with the teriyaki sauce mixture.

  4. 4.

    Roast the salmon in the oven for 12-15 minutes, or until it flakes easily with a fork.

  5. 5.

    Meanwhile, rinse the quinoa thoroughly and cook according to package instructions.

  6. 6.

    In a separate baking dish, toss the broccoli florets with olive oil, salt, and pepper. Roast in the oven for 15-20 minutes until tender.

  7. 7.

    Serve the teriyaki salmon over the quinoa with roasted broccoli on the side.
